Expert Tips for Success
For the best results when making Grandma’s Secret Hash Brown Casserole, consider the following expert tips:
– Thaw the hash browns before mixing to ensure even cooking.
– Use freshly shredded cheese for a creamier texture and better meltability.
– Adjust the seasoning according to your taste preferences for a personalized touch.
– Cover the casserole with foil during the initial baking to prevent excessive browning.

Variations and Substitutions
While Grandma’s Secret Hash Brown Casserole is a timeless classic, feel free to explore various variations and substitutions to suit your palate:
– Add cooked bacon or ham for a savory twist.
– Incorporate diced bell peppers or jalapeños for a pop of color and flavor.
– Substitute the cream of chicken soup with cream of mushroom soup for a different taste profile.
– Experiment with different types of cheese such as mozzarella or pepper jack for a unique flavor experience.

FAQs
Here are some common questions related to Grandma’s Secret Hash Brown Casserole:
Q: Can I prepare this casserole in advance?
A: Yes, you can assemble the casserole up to a day ahead and refrigerate it until ready to bake.
Q: Can I freeze leftovers?
A: Absolutely! Simply store the leftover casserole in an airtight container in the freezer for future enjoyment.
Q: How do I reheat the casserole?
A: Reheat individual portions in the microwave or place the entire casserole in the oven at 325°F (160°C) until warmed through.

Grandma’s Secret Hash Brown Casserole : Cheesy, Crispy & Totally Addictive
An iconic casserole recipe passed down through generations, featuring a delightful combination of cheesy goodness and a crispy, golden-brown crust. This versatile dish can be customized to suit various dietary preferences, making it a perfect option for all occasions.
Ingredients
- 4 cups frozen hash browns
- 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
- 1 cup sour cream
- 1 can cream of chicken soup
- 1/2 cup butter, melted
- 1 small onion, diced
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 cup crushed cornflakes
- 2 tablespoons butter, melted
Directions
-
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a baking dish.
-
In a large mixing bowl, combine hash browns, cheddar cheese, sour cream, cream of chicken soup, melted butter, onion,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
-
Spread the mixture evenly in the prepared baking dish.
-
In a separate bowl, mix crushed cornflakes with melted butter and spread over the hash brown mixture.
-
Bake the casserole for 45-50 minutes until the top is golden brown and the cheese is bubbly.
-
Allow the casserole to cool slightly before serving.
